Hi all,
Just a quick note to let you know I have made some changes to how the development release is build.
Before it was build every night at 2:00 PM (CET time).
I have now changed the automatic build system a bit and that means that when I commit fixes and features to the source code repository they end up quicker in the development release. Every hour the build script will check for changes and if there are any it will build and pack a new development release. So from now on, if I mention in the forum that something is fixed and will be in the next development release, it means you can get it after about 1 hour.
When there are no changes, no new development release is made. Before it would build every night, even if the source had not changed.
So summary for you are user, you can see updates to the development release more frequent.
And I am working on a way to inform you better of the changes I am making between different versions.
